Hi team,

Before I hand off the 3.2 release, please note the humidity sensor drift reported on Verdana controllers in the Elmbrook trial site. Drift exceeds 4% after roughly ten days of continuous operation; firmware 3.2.1 adds an automatic recalibration cycle every 72 hours. Support should advise growers to install 3.2.1 and trigger a manual recalibration once. The hotfix bundle must be verified before distribution, so I'm including the signing key used for the 3.2.1 packages below.

release key, fahof-yagap: bky3_m5d

Entry: Reset-flow revamp (Calloway release 4.2)

If post-deploy smoke tests show reset emails arriving with expired links, the token TTL config likely did not propagate to all Calloway workers. Restart the mailer pool first, then confirm the TTL value via the config endpoint on each node. Do not roll back before checking propagation — partial rollbacks corrupt the link-signing keyring. The config endpoint requires auth; use the bearer token below.

login token, yajeg-fawif: eyJhbGciOiJIUzI1NiIsInR5cCI6IkpXVCJ9.eyJzdWIiOiIEdPQYnZXaZIn0.HSRTnYZBx0Qc

### Action item: Harrowfield gateway buffering

During the outage, the Harrowfield telemetry gateway dropped readings from roughly forty tractors because its in-memory buffer had no overflow policy. Owner for the fix is the Fieldwire team: add disk-backed spill, cap retention at six hours, and alert when the buffer exceeds half capacity. Target is two sprints out. Progress will be reported at this sync until closed. Design notes, capacity math, and the review checklist are being tracked on the internal page:

runbook for yahop-tajep: https://jenkins.olvarqstack.internal/settings